2. Ready surroundings

Inside the framework of the strategy, the “Ready Atmosphere” emerges not merely as a classroom, however as a fastidiously orchestrated ecosystem for studying. It’s a area the place each component, from the location of supplies to the ambient lighting, is deliberately designed to foster independence, exploration, and a deep sense of order. The association shouldn’t be arbitrary; it’s a reflection of the developmental wants of the kid.

  • Order and Accessibility

    Think about a toddler strolling right into a classroom the place each materials has its designated place, neatly organized on low cabinets inside straightforward attain. This isn’t nearly aesthetics; it is about cultivating an understanding of order and sequence. If a toddler makes use of a set of pink cubes, they know precisely the place to seek out them and, equally vital, the place to return them. This instills a way of accountability and respect for the surroundings, mirroring the significance of construction in every day life. Think about a toddler studying fractions; the supplies, fastidiously graded, present a tactile illustration of the idea, simplifying the summary and making studying concrete.

  • Actual-Life Actions

    In contrast to standard lecture rooms, the “Ready Atmosphere” usually incorporates real-life actions. Miniature brooms, small pitchers, and child-sized gardening instruments should not simply toys; they’re devices for growing sensible life abilities. The kid learns to brush, pour, and have a tendency to crops, growing wonderful motor abilities, coordination, and a way of goal. These actions, usually ignored in conventional schooling, foster independence and self-sufficiency, empowering the kid to contribute meaningfully to their surroundings.

  • Aesthetics and Concord

    The visible surroundings is as essential because the supplies themselves. A classroom awash in brilliant colours and cluttered shows will be overwhelming, hindering focus. The strategy emphasizes calming colours, pure mild, and uncluttered areas. Art work is fastidiously chosen and displayed on the kid’s eye degree, fostering an appreciation for magnificence and concord. A plant within the nook, a well-placed rug, these particulars create a welcoming and stimulating surroundings, inviting the kid to discover and be taught.

  • Freedom inside Limits

    The “Ready Atmosphere” gives freedom, however not with out limits. Youngsters are free to decide on their actions, however they’re additionally anticipated to respect the supplies and the opposite youngsters within the classroom. The trainer, performing as a information, units clear expectations and intervenes solely when needed. This steadiness of freedom and accountability permits the kid to develop self-discipline and social consciousness. It isn’t a free-for-all; it’s a fastidiously designed area the place youngsters be taught to make selections, handle their time, and work together respectfully with others.

4. Arms-on Supplies

The narrative of the strategy is inseparable from its tangible parts. These should not mere toys or pedagogical equipment; they’re meticulously designed devices, keys unlocking the kid’s innate potential for studying and discovery. Their existence is the bodily embodiment of summary ideas, made accessible via contact, manipulation, and direct expertise. The story of this methodology is, in some ways, the story of those supplies.

  • Sensorial Exploration

    Think about the Pink Tower, a set of ten pink cubes, every progressively smaller than the final. A baby stacking the tower shouldn’t be merely enjoying; they’re partaking in a profound train in sensorial discrimination. By means of contact and visible comparability, they’re internalizing ideas of dimension, dimension, and order. These supplies supply a structured pathway to understanding summary ideas via direct bodily interplay. The sensorial supplies, in essence, are the Rosetta Stone of summary thought, translating complicated concepts right into a language the kid can readily comprehend.

  • Sensible Life Integration

    Miniature brooms, small pitchers, and child-sized frames with buttons should not mere novelties. They characterize a aware effort to attach studying with the realities of on a regular basis life. A baby studying to brush the ground shouldn’t be solely growing wonderful motor abilities and coordination but additionally cultivating a way of accountability and self-sufficiency. The sensible life supplies bridge the hole between the classroom and the house, empowering the kid to take part meaningfully of their surroundings. These instruments rework mundane duties into alternatives for development and studying, instilling a way of goal and satisfaction.

  • Mathematical Abstraction

    Beads, rods, and golden supplies function concrete representations of mathematical ideas. A baby utilizing the golden beads to characterize the decimal system shouldn’t be merely memorizing numbers; they’re gaining a deep understanding of place worth and the relationships between completely different portions. These supplies rework summary mathematical ideas into tangible realities, making studying accessible and interesting. They allow youngsters to maneuver from the concrete to the summary, constructing a strong basis for future mathematical understanding.

  • Management of Error

    A elementary side of the design of those supplies is the idea of “management of error.” Every materials is designed to permit the kid to self-correct with out the necessity for direct intervention from the trainer. For instance, if a toddler locations the cylinders incorrectly within the cylinder blocks, they’ll instantly discover that one cylinder is neglected. This self-correcting mechanism fosters independence and encourages the kid to be taught from their errors. The supplies should not merely instruments for studying; they’re additionally devices for self-discovery, empowering the kid to take possession of their studying journey.
